Peanut the Squirrel, Fred the Raccoon’s Owners Demand Return of Bodies

January 20, 2025No Comments1 Min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email


peanut the squirrel fred the raccoon

The owners of Peanut the Squirrel and Fred the Racoon are fighting to get the animals’ bodies back after both were controversially confiscated and put down following a home invasion months ago.

Mark Longo shared mediation Via the IG … demanding the return of Peanut and Fred’s bodies to the New York Department of Environmental Protection so they can be properly dispatched.

peanuts and freddy switch bodies

Longo said he and his wife. Danielaaren’t even sure if the bodies are still there, but they must be because their lawyer sent out a conservation notice to make sure they weren’t destroyed.


In the original petition, she says her nonprofit organization, P’Nuts Freedom Farm Animal Sanctuary, has the right to give P’Nuts and Fred a proper farewell, with the same love and care they received in life.

peanuts and freddy bodies

The petition also sums up everything they’ve been through with losing Peanut and Fred, something they’ve been vocal about in the past, especially after their pets’ deaths went viral.
